KIND

Here is the meaning of the word, KIND

Kind ( a. ) - Nature; natural instinct or disposition.
Kind ( a. ) - Nature; style; character; sort; fashion; manner; variety; description; class; as, there are several kinds of eloquence, of style, and of music; many kinds of government; various kinds of soil, etc.
Kind ( a. ) - Race; genus; species; generic class; as, in mankind or humankind.
Kind ( superl. ) - Characteristic of the species; belonging to one's nature; natural; native.
Kind ( superl. ) - Gentle; tractable; easily governed; as, a horse kind in harness.
Kind ( superl. ) - Having feelings befitting our common nature; congenial; sympathetic; as, a kind man; a kind heart.
Kind ( superl. ) - Proceeding from, or characterized by, goodness, gentleness, or benevolence; as, a kind act.
Kind ( superl. ) - Showing tenderness or goodness; disposed to do good and confer happiness; averse to hurting or paining; benevolent; benignant; gracious.
Kind ( v. t. ) - To beget.
